Effect of a transformative learning program on cultural competence of Chinese nurses in a tertiary hospital: A
Lingzhi Zhang1, Acharaporn Sripusananpan2, Cai Duanying3
1Faculty of Nursing, Chiang Mai University, Chiang Mai 50200, Thailand; School of Nursing, Hangzhou Medical College, Hangzhou 311300, China.
Aim:
To evaluate the effect of a transformative learning program on enhancing nurses' cultural competence in a Chinese tertiary hospital.
Background:
Cultural competence underpins high-quality nursing care in diverse health care settings; however, evidence on transformative learning approaches to enhance cultural competency in China, where cultural diversity has grown substantially, remains limited.
Design:
Parallel group randomized controlled trial.
Methods:
One hundred and forty nurses were randomized to the experimental group (n = 70) and the control group (n = 70). The experimental group underwent a nine-week intervention grounded in Leininger's Culture Care Theory and Mezirow's Transformative Learning Theory, whereas the control group received standard education. Cultural competence was assessed at baseline, immediately post-intervention and 12 weeks post-intervention using the Chinese Cultural Competence Inventory for Nurses.
Results:
Of 132 completers, the experimental group demonstrated significantly higher overall competence than the control group (p < 0.05), with significant improvements in the domains of knowledge, skills, respect and understanding, while no significant difference was observed for cultural awareness.
Conclusions:
The program effectively enhanced overall and multiple dimensions of cultural competence, supporting transformative learning as a valuable strategy in nurse education and professional development.
